Off-road SUVs: complaints, recalls and trends by model

Rising

The Off-road SUVs segment covers 3 tracked models with 7,019 owner complaints and 100 recall campaigns on record. It averages 67.8 complaints per year on the road — more complaints than typical relative to all tracked vehicles (index 1.61).

Analysis

Toyota 4Runner has the fewest complaints per year in the segment and Jeep Wrangler the most. The segment's largest problem area is Steering (28.1% of complaints, 4.3× the fleet share).

By model year, the segment's average rate is highest for 2024 (121.6) and lowest for 2025 (35.1). In the last 12 months owners filed 1,889 complaints versus 982 in the previous 12 months — the pace is rising. Models on an improving trend: Ford Bronco and Jeep Wrangler.
